The geographic border between Europe and Asia does not follow any state boundaries and now only follows a few bodies of water.

Turkey is generally considered a transcontinental country divided entirely by water, while Russia and Kazakhstan are only partly divided by waterways.

France, the Netherlands, Portugal, Spain, and the United Kingdom are transcontinental in that their main land areas are in Europe while pockets of their territories are located on other continents separated from Europe by large bodies of water.

Spain, for example, has territories south of the Mediterranean Sea, namely Ceuta and Melilla which are parts of Africa, and share a border with Morocco.

According to the current convention, Georgia and Azerbaijan are transcontinental countries where waterways have been completely replaced by mountains as the divide between continents.
